removed unused maximization handling logic

This commit is contained in:
Eon S. Jeon 2018-11-10 16:44:36 +09:00
parent 3f08a45c79
commit bab6f5cb5f
2 changed files with 0 additions and 15 deletions

View File

@ -116,11 +116,6 @@ class KWinDriver {
workspace.numberScreensChanged.connect(this.onNumberScreensChanged);
workspace.screenResized.connect(this.engine.arrange);
workspace.clientMaximizeSet.connect((client: KWin.Client, h: boolean, v: boolean) => {
/* XXX : This signal currently fires only on *FULL* maximization. */
this.engine.handleMaximization(client, h || v);
});
// TODO: handle workspace.activitiesChanged signal
// TODO: handle workspace.activityAdded signal
// TODO: handle workspace.activityRemoved signal

View File

@ -34,7 +34,6 @@ class Tile {
public geometry: QRect;
public isError: boolean;
public isNew: boolean;
public maximized: boolean;
constructor(client: KWin.Client) {
this.arrangeCount = 0;
@ -47,7 +46,6 @@ class Tile {
};
this.isError = false;
this.isNew = true;
this.maximized = false;
}
}
@ -130,14 +128,6 @@ class TilingEngine {
});
}
public handleMaximization = (client: KWin.Client, maximized: boolean) => {
const tile = this.getTileFromClient(client);
if (tile === null) return;
tile.maximized = maximized;
this.arrange();
}
public handleUserInput = (input: UserInput) => {
// TODO: per-layout handlers
switch (input) {